Skip to content
Draft
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Original file line number Diff line number Diff line change
Expand Up @@ -184,6 +184,8 @@ dnf module install php:8.2
</TabItem>
</Tabs>

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

Puis, finissez la montée de version de la solution Centreon.

1. Videz le cache :
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-136,18 +136,11 @@ Ensuite, vous devez changer le flux PHP de la version 7.3 à 8.2 en exécutant l
pour confirmer :

```shell
dnf config-manager --disable remi-modular remi-safe
dnf module disable composer:2
dnf module disable php:remi-8.1
rm -rf /etc/yum.repos.d/remi*
dnf module reset php
```

```shell
dnf module install php:remi-8.2
dnf distro-sync php\* --allowerasing
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
dnf module install php:8.2
```

</TabItem>
Expand All @@ -172,43 +165,9 @@ dnf module install php:8.2
</TabItem>
</Tabs>

### Montée de version de la solution Centreon

1. Assurez-vous que tous les utilisateurs sont déconnectés avant de commencer la procédure de mise à jour.

2. Si vous avez des extensions Business installées, supprimez la configuration du dépôt 21.04 :

<Tabs groupId="sync">
<TabItem value="Alma / RHEL / Oracle Linux 8" label="Alma / RHEL / Oracle Linux 8">

```shell
rm /etc/yum.repos.d/centreon-business-21.04.repo
```

</TabItem>

<TabItem value="Alma / RHEL / Oracle Linux 9" label="Alma / RHEL / Oracle Linux 9">

```shell
rm /etc/yum.repos.d/centreon-business-21.04.repo
```

</TabItem>
</Tabs>

3. Installez le dépôt business en 25.10. Rendez-vous sur le [portail du support](https://support.centreon.com/hc/fr/categories/10341239833105-D%C3%A9p%C3%B4ts) pour en récupérer l'adresse.

5. Arrêtez le processus Centreon Broker :
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

```shell
systemctl stop cbd
```

6. Supprimez les fichiers de rétention présents :

```shell
rm /var/lib/centreon-broker/* -f
```
Puis, finissez la montée de version de la solution Centreon.

1. Videz le cache :

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-136,6 +136,11 @@ dnf module reset php
```shell
dnf module install php:8.2
dnf distro-sync php\* --allowerasing
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

```shell
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
```
Expand All @@ -157,6 +162,11 @@ dnf module reset php
```shell
dnf module install php:8.2
dnf distro-sync php\* --allowerasing
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

```shell
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
```
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-82,7 +82,7 @@ Si vous utilisez Centreon Business Edition, utilisez cette commande au lieu de l
```

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

1. Mettez à jour votre Centreon 22.04 jusqu'à la dernière version mineure.
2. Exécutez les commandes suivantes :
Expand Down Expand Up @@ -160,49 +160,49 @@ rm /var/lib/centreon-broker/* -f
Centreon 25.10 utilise PHP en version 8.2.

<Tabs groupId="sync">
<TabItem value="RHEL 8" label="RHEL 8">
<TabItem value="RHEL 8 / Alma / Oracle Linux 8" label="RHEL 8 / Alma / Oracle Linux 8">

Vous devez changer le flux PHP de la version 8.0 à 8.2 en exécutant les commandes suivantes et en répondant **y**
pour confirmer :

```shell
dnf config-manager --disable remi-modular remi-safe
dnf module disable composer:2
dnf module disable php:remi-8.1
dnf module disable php:remi-8.0
rm -rf /etc/yum.repos.d/remi*
dnf module reset php
```

```shell
dnf module install php:8.2
dnf distro-sync php\* --allowerasing
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

```shell
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
```

</TabItem>
<TabItem value="Alma / Oracle Linux 8" label="Alma / Oracle Linux 8">
<TabItem value="RHEL / Alma / Oracle Linux 9" label="RHEL / Alma / Oracle Linux 9">

Vous devez changer le flux PHP de la version 8.0 à 8.2 en exécutant les commandes suivantes et en répondant **y**
pour confirmer :

```shell
dnf config-manager --disable remi-modular remi-safe
dnf module disable composer:2
dnf module disable php:remi-8.1
rm -rf /etc/yum.repos.d/remi*
dnf module reset php
```

```shell
dnf module install php:8.2
dnf distro-sync php\* --allowerasing --enablerepo=centreon-25.10-unstable
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

```shell
systemctl stop php8.0-fpm
Expand Down Expand Up @@ -230,7 +230,7 @@ dnf clean all --enablerepo=*
```

</TabItem>
<TabItem value="Debian" label="Debian">
<TabItem value="Debian 12" label="Debian 12">

```shell
apt clean all
Expand All @@ -250,7 +250,7 @@ dnf update centreon\* php-pecl-gnupg
```

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

```shell
apt install --only-upgrade centreon
Expand Down Expand Up @@ -329,7 +329,7 @@ Si tout est correct, vous devriez avoir quelque chose comme :
```

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

Utilisez la sauvegarde que vous avez effectuée à l'étape précédente pour reporter vos personnalisations dans le fichier **/etc/apache2/sites-available/centreon.conf**.

Expand Down Expand Up @@ -410,7 +410,7 @@ systemctl reload php-fpm httpd
```

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

```shell
apt autoremove
Expand Down Expand Up @@ -528,7 +528,7 @@ usermod -a -G apache centreon-broker
```

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

```shell
usermod -a -G centreon-broker www-data
Expand Down Expand Up @@ -600,7 +600,7 @@ dnf config-manager --add-repo https://packages.centreon.com/rpm-standard/25.10/e
```

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

```shell
echo "deb https://packages.centreon.com/apt-standard/ $(lsb_release -sc)-25.10-stable main" | tee -a /etc/apt/sources.list.d/centreon-25.10-stable.list
Expand All @@ -622,7 +622,7 @@ dnf clean all --enablerepo=*
```

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

```shell
apt clean
Expand All @@ -643,7 +643,7 @@ dnf update centreon\*
```

</TabItem>
<TabItem value="Debian 11" label="Debian 11">
<TabItem value="Debian 12" label="Debian 12">

```shell
apt install --only-upgrade centreon-poller
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-176,6 +176,11 @@ dnf module reset php
```shell
dnf module enable php:8.2
dnf distro-sync php\* --allowerasing
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

```shell
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
```
Expand All @@ -194,6 +199,8 @@ dnf module reset php
dnf module enable php:8.2
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
<TabItem value="Debian 12" label="Debian 12">

Expand All @@ -202,6 +209,8 @@ systemctl stop php8.1-fpm
systemctl disable php8.1-fpm
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
</Tabs>

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-209,6 +209,11 @@ dnf module reset php
```shell
dnf module enable php:8.2
dnf distro-sync php\* --allowerasing
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

```shell
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
```
Expand All @@ -227,6 +232,8 @@ dnf module reset php
dnf module enable php:8.2
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
<TabItem value="Debian 12" label="Debian 12">

Expand All @@ -235,6 +242,8 @@ systemctl stop php8.1-fpm
systemctl disable php8.1-fpm
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
</Tabs>

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-207,6 +207,11 @@ dnf module reset php
```shell
dnf module enable php:8.2
dnf distro-sync php\* --allowerasing
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

```shell
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
```
Expand All @@ -225,6 +230,8 @@ dnf module reset php
dnf module enable php:8.2
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
<TabItem value="Debian 12" label="Debian 12">

Expand All @@ -233,6 +240,8 @@ systemctl stop php8.1-fpm
systemctl disable php8.1-fpm
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
</Tabs>

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-212,6 +212,11 @@ dnf module reset php
```shell
dnf module enable php:8.2
dnf distro-sync php\* --allowerasing
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

```shell
su - apache -s /bin/bash -c "/usr/share/centreon/bin/console cache:clear"
systemctl restart php-fpm
```
Expand All @@ -230,6 +235,8 @@ dnf module reset php
dnf module enable php:8.2
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
<TabItem value="Debian 12" label="Debian 12">

Expand All @@ -238,6 +245,8 @@ systemctl stop php8.1-fpm
systemctl disable php8.1-fpm
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
</Tabs>

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-179,6 +179,8 @@ systemctl stop cbd
rm /var/lib/centreon-broker/* -f
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

7. Videz le cache :

<Tabs groupId="sync">
Expand Down
Original file line number Diff line number Diff line change
Expand Up @@ -162,6 +162,8 @@ dnf module reset php
dnf module install php:8.2
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
<TabItem value="Alma / Oracle Linux 8" label="Alma / Oracle Linux 8">

Expand All @@ -181,6 +183,8 @@ dnf module reset php
dnf module install php:8.2
```

Assurez vous que le paramètre `memory-limit` contenu dans `/etc/php.d50-centreon.ini` est fixé à au moins 256mb. Ajoutez cette limite manuellement si nécessaire.

</TabItem>
</Tabs>

Expand Down
Loading